The dismal cry of Fire! from a single hoarse voice at once conveyed to his mind the natural solution of the threatening omen. In an instant he was in the grass-grown street which divided the village, and at the same moment saw the flames breaking out from the roof of Colonel Dangerfield’s mansion, which, being built of pinewood, burnt almost with the rapidity of tinder. Not a soul was stirring as yet but himself and the person who had given the alarm, and from the total silence within, it was evident that none of the family were as yet awakened. Rainsford’s first impulse was to knock violently at the door and call aloud. But it would seem that we miserable short-sighted mortals never sleep so sound as when the thief is abroad or the house on fire.
